14:32 — Docs pipeline went red across all repos. Turned out the Inkwell linter's new heading rule choked on our changelog templates, failing every PR. Rolled the rule back to warn-only and builds recovered by 14:51. If it recurs, the rollback build is pinned; its token is recorded just below.

session token of kahag-bawip = htk6_729d08

# TilePrefetch Environments

Heads up, support folks: the Cartowl map-tile prefetcher runs in three environments — sandbox, staging, and prod. Sandbox resets nightly, so don't chase "missing tiles" tickets there. Staging mirrors prod traffic at 10%. If a customer reports stale regions, check which environment their key targets first. Prod currently runs with the following configuration values.

service settings:
[kasdor]
team = briiel
access_code = ac_a28a3e
host = kasdor.sivrelhq.local
port = 5432
owner = queneth.pelael
peer = druion.tolvaqlabs.internal

ALERT: Retry logic for failed exports in the Quarrelsen data pipeline has been temporarily disabled. During review we found that retried export jobs were re-signing payloads with the original request timestamp, which could allow replay of expired authorization grants. No evidence of exploitation has been observed. Exports that fail will now remain queued until the signing fix ships in release 11.4. Affected tenants have been notified. The interim risk assessment and the list of suppressed retry queues are documented on the internal page below.

dashboard of yagep-tajop = https://jira.tolvaqsys.internal/browse/pages/pages/browse